Guaira Spiny-rat vs Robber Frog
Proechimys guairae compared with Craugastor raniformis
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Guaira Spiny-rat | Robber Frog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Echimyidae | Craugastoridae |
| Genus | Proechimys | Craugastor |
| Species | Proechimys guairae | Craugastor raniformis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Guaira Spiny-rat and Robber Frog share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
